Chemical kinetics describes the rates of chemical reactions. The concept of chemical kinetics was first … A common form for the rate equation is a power law: The constant is called the rate constant. The exponents, which can be fractional, are called partial orders of reaction and their sum is the overall order of reaction. In a dilute solution, an elementary reaction (one having a single step with a single transition state) is empirically found to obey the law of mass action.
